After clearing the occupy tents in Mongkok last night, HK police began blocking many streets to prevent protestors from re-grouping.
Reporters filmed police pushing and shoving pedestrians along with indiscriminately beating unarmed by-standers who happened to be walking through the area. One officer,in a white shirt, is filmed brutally beating people on their heads , necks, and upper bodies while screaming “move faster” and “go, go, go”.

"Police General Orders" Chapter 29, "the use of force and firearms" requirement, a police officer in the extent feasible, should try to make the other party a chance to obey police orders, before they can use force. The use of force must be the minimum degree of force to achieve that purpose shall be used; after reaching the end, have to stop using it immediately. Such force must be reasonable under the circumstances at the time.
